LLSCX vs. LLGLX
LLSCX (Longleaf Partners Small-Cap Fund) and LLGLX (Longleaf Partners Global Fund) are both mutual funds - LLSCX is a Mid Cap Blend Equities fund managed by Longleaf Partners, while LLGLX is a Global Equities fund managed by Longleaf Partners. Over the past 10 years, LLSCX returned 5.72%/yr vs 7.36%/yr for LLGLX. A 0.79 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. LLSCX charges 0.95%/yr vs 1.15%/yr for LLGLX.
